jmeter学习-解析接口返回数据并与数据库比对

1、新建一个JSON/YAML Path Extractor

接口返回的数据为:

{"h":{"code":200,"msg":"操作成功"},"b":[{"id":"e8268c90029f40b29faa4913804d6c0e","dataScope":null,"currentUser":null,"isNewRecord":false,"remarks":null,"createBy":null,"createDate":null,"updateBy":null,"updateDate":null,"delFlag":"0","dictType":null,"companyId":null,"dictTypeId":"2baee4540c2f46d598e3ebd26d7ab84e","label":"中国","value":"1","sort":"10"}]}

需要解析的数据为列表中第一条数据的label,此时解析器的写法为:

在这里插入图片描述

2、新建一个JDBC Request

查询的语句最后跟后台人员交流一下,看看他们获取数据时的sql是怎么写的。

在这里插入图片描述
并将查询出来的值放到res中。

注意:这里的Variable Name为前面配置好的数据库连接

在这里插入图片描述

3、新建一个BeanShell PostProcessor

用于处理数据库查看到的数据,如图:
在这里插入图片描述

4、新建一个BeanShell断言

在这里插入图片描述

  • 0
    点赞
  • 5
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值